news 2026/5/1 8:08:50

Balena Etcher实战指南:从入门到精通的镜像烧录全解析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Balena Etcher实战指南:从入门到精通的镜像烧录全解析

Balena Etcher实战指南:从入门到精通的镜像烧录全解析

【免费下载链接】etcherFlash OS images to SD cards & USB drives, safely and easily.项目地址: https://gitcode.com/GitHub_Trending/et/etcher

Balena Etcher作为一款专为系统镜像烧录设计的开源工具,凭借其跨平台兼容性和多重安全机制,已成为开发者和技术爱好者的首选。无论是树莓派系统部署、嵌入式开发还是日常系统维护,这款工具都能提供专业级的烧录体验。

项目核心价值与技术特色

Balena Etcher采用现代Web技术构建,通过Electron框架实现跨平台功能一致性。其核心技术优势体现在:

  • 智能设备识别:自动过滤系统关键硬盘,防止误操作
  • 多重数据验证:内置SHA512完整性校验,确保数据准确性
  • 友好用户界面:直观的三步操作流程,降低使用门槛
  • 持续性能优化:支持大文件快速写入,提升工作效率

实战操作流程详解

镜像文件准备与选择

启动Etcher后,通过点击"选择镜像"按钮或直接拖拽文件到窗口区域完成选择。工具支持ISO、IMG、ZIP等多种主流格式,兼容性覆盖绝大多数操作系统镜像需求。

目标设备检测与确认

插入SD卡或USB驱动器后,Etcher会自动扫描并列出所有可用存储设备。系统内置的设备过滤算法能够准确识别并隐藏系统硬盘,从源头上杜绝数据丢失风险。

烧录执行与进度监控

确认镜像文件和目标设备无误后,点击"开始烧录"按钮。软件会实时显示写入进度、传输速度和预估完成时间,让用户对整个过程有清晰掌控。

常见应用场景深度剖析

树莓派系统部署

对于树莓派爱好者,Etcher提供了最便捷的系统烧录方案。无论是Raspberry Pi OS还是其他定制系统,都能快速完成写入。

嵌入式开发环境搭建

在嵌入式项目开发中,频繁的系统镜像更新是常态。Etcher的快速烧录和自动校验功能,大幅提升了开发效率。

批量设备系统部署

针对需要同时部署多台设备的场景,Etcher通过合理的设备管理策略,可以实现高效的批量操作。

高级功能与自定义配置

命令行集成方案

开发者可以通过命令行参数将Etcher集成到自动化流程中:

# 直接指定镜像文件和目标设备 balena-etcher --drive /dev/sdb --image raspbian.img # 启用详细日志输出 balena-etcher --verbose --image ubuntu-server.iso

性能优化配置建议

针对不同使用场景,推荐以下配置优化:

  • 存储设备选择:优先使用Class 10或更高等级的SD卡,确保写入稳定性
  • 系统资源分配:烧录大型镜像时,关闭非必要应用以释放资源
  • 设备连接检查:确保USB接口稳定,避免写入中断

故障诊断与问题解决

常见错误代码解析

当遇到烧录失败时,可以通过错误代码快速定位问题:

  • 设备识别异常:检查设备连接状态和系统权限
  • 镜像文件损坏:重新下载或验证镜像完整性
  • 存储空间不足:确认目标设备容量满足镜像要求

系统兼容性检查清单

  • 确认操作系统版本符合要求
  • 验证硬件架构兼容性
  • 检查必要的系统依赖是否安装

安全使用规范与最佳实践

为确保每一次烧录都安全可靠,建议遵循以下操作规范:

  1. 双重确认机制:在选择目标设备时,仔细核对设备名称和容量
  2. 定期工具更新:保持Etcher为最新版本,获得最新的安全修复
  3. 备份重要数据:在进行任何烧录操作前,确保重要数据已备份
  4. 环境隔离测试:在正式使用前,可在测试环境中验证操作流程

技术扩展与社区资源

Balena Etcher拥有活跃的开源社区,用户可以通过以下方式获取支持:

  • 查阅官方文档:docs/USER-DOCUMENTATION.md
  • 参与技术讨论:在社区论坛中交流使用经验
  • 贡献代码改进:参与项目开发,共同完善功能

通过本指南的详细解析,无论是技术新手还是资深开发者,都能充分发挥Balena Etcher的强大功能,在各种应用场景中获得最佳的使用体验。

【免费下载链接】etcherFlash OS images to SD cards & USB drives, safely and easily.项目地址: https://gitcode.com/GitHub_Trending/et/etcher

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/1 8:04:10

AntiMicroX游戏手柄映射工具:解锁PC游戏全平台操控新体验

AntiMicroX游戏手柄映射工具:解锁PC游戏全平台操控新体验 【免费下载链接】antimicrox Graphical program used to map keyboard buttons and mouse controls to a gamepad. Useful for playing games with no gamepad support. 项目地址: https://gitcode.com/Gi…

作者头像 李华
网站建设 2026/4/27 11:49:06

终极WeMod解锁指南:3步获取免费专业版游戏修改功能

终极WeMod解锁指南:3步获取免费专业版游戏修改功能 【免费下载链接】Wemod-Patcher WeMod patcher allows you to get some WeMod Pro features absolutely free 项目地址: https://gitcode.com/gh_mirrors/we/Wemod-Patcher 还在为游戏中的难关卡住而烦恼&a…

作者头像 李华
网站建设 2026/4/21 12:56:22

Qwen All-in-One开箱即用:无需配置的多任务AI引擎

Qwen All-in-One开箱即用:无需配置的多任务AI引擎 1. 概述与技术背景 在边缘计算和资源受限场景中,部署多个AI模型往往面临显存不足、依赖冲突和启动延迟等问题。传统的解决方案通常采用“专用模型专用任务”的架构,例如使用BERT进行情感分…

作者头像 李华
网站建设 2026/4/18 4:06:52

NoSleep技术解析:Windows系统防休眠机制深度剖析

NoSleep技术解析:Windows系统防休眠机制深度剖析 【免费下载链接】NoSleep Lightweight Windows utility to prevent screen locking 项目地址: https://gitcode.com/gh_mirrors/nos/NoSleep 在现代工作环境中,系统自动休眠常常成为影响工作效率的…

作者头像 李华
网站建设 2026/4/18 23:04:37

Ultralytics YOLO26

概述 Ultralytics YOLO26是YOLO系列实时目标检测器的最新进化版本,从头开始为边缘和低功耗设备设计。它引入了流线型设计,去除了不必要的复杂性,同时集成了针对性的创新,以提供更快、更轻量、更易于部署的解决方案。 YOLO26的架构…

作者头像 李华
网站建设 2026/4/30 12:53:25

想找10个徒弟,手把手教做短视频...

技术人做短视频,做个人品牌,还有没有机会?我想说的是,机会巨大。【1】技术类赛道,需求极大,内容极少视频号搜了下“程序员”,头部内容如下:我不是说分享:“微信长期不清理…

作者头像 李华